Immerse yourself in the captivating world of Antonín Dvořák's chamber music with this exquisite album, featuring two of his most celebrated works: the Piano Quintet in A Major, Op. 81, and the String Quintet in E flat Major, Op. 97. Released on April 1, 2004, by Musikproduktion Dabringhaus und Grimm, this collection offers a rich, one-hour-and-thirteen-minute journey through the heart of classical chamber music.
Dvořák's Piano Quintet in A Major, Op. 81, opens the album with its lively Allegro, ma non tanto, followed by the introspective Dumka. The Scherzo (Furiant) brings a spirited energy, while the Finale concludes this masterpiece with a vibrant Allegro. The String Quintet in E flat Major, Op. 97, showcases Dvořák's mastery of the form, with its Allegro ma non tanto, Allegro vivo, Larghetto, and Allegro giusto movements, each offering a unique blend of emotion and technical brilliance.
